Quotes For Fake Friends

“Fake friends are no different than shadows. They follow you in the sun but leave you in the dark.”Anonymous

This quote reminds us that some individuals are only around during good times. When we face challenges, those fake friends disappear, leaving us feeling alone in our struggles. It encourages us to recognize who truly stands by us when needed the most, promoting the understanding of real support versus pretend companionship.

“Some of the most poisonous people come disguised as friends.”Walter Winchell

This quote warns us that appearances can be deceiving. Fake friends may seem supportive, but their true intentions can harm us. Recognizing these toxic traits allows us to protect ourselves. We should be careful about who we let into our lives; real friends uplift us, while poisonous ones bring negativity that can affect our happiness.
